WLAN problem
So I thought I'd register seeing that I'll probably be in here A LOT. I just installed Ubuntu 6.06 last night and can't figure out how to get my WLAN to connect.
I'm completely new to Linux so I apologize in advance if things go over my head.
I went to System-Administration-Networking and activated my Wireless connection and deactivated my Ethernet connection. I have WEP setup on my router and entered the password as ascii with the correct ESSID and with DHCP. But when I click OK I can't connect to anything in Firefox and I don't know how to check if I have a connection or not.
Any help would be appreciated. Thanks, guys!
EDIT: So I saw the network icon and clicked it and got "SIOCGIFFLAGS error: No Such device"
I'm assuming it isn't recognizing my wireless card. It's a BCM4318. I saw some threads on that so I'll look there and see if I can find a solution. If you still want to chime in with help I'd appreciate it.
